Explain. Everthing that I've been told yes two HDS units can be plugged into one box but only one transducer. From the unit at the front you would be seeing the images from the transom mounted transducer. If you have a transducer at the trolling motor you have to unplug the transom one from the box and plug the trolling motor one in. Is this what you mean?
